The transcript discusses the valuation of Saudi Aramco, highlighting differing opinions on its worth, ranging from less than $1 trillion to over $2 trillion. The conversation touches on the impact of high tax rates and royalties on investor interest and valuation. It also explores the Saudis' need to adjust their economic structure and valuation methods, considering their vast reserves. The discussion concludes with insights into current oil market dynamics and the supply response in the US.
